I used scraps of linen and a FQ from my stash. The pattern is from Etsy I just realised when I looked up the pattern that I missed some of the top stitching, oh well.

I made another one of these in September, again with stash fabric, and followed the pattern instructions to use fusible fleece as well as quite heavy interfacing.

I found this one a bit thick and it makes the covers stand out a bit so for the mushroom one I left out the fleece. I’ll use it for a bit and see which I prefer. It’s a really easy clear pattern, although I did break 2 needles this time.
